一般描述
Mono- and polycrystalline diamond can be prepared by high pressure high temperature (HPHT) and chemical vapor deposition (CVD).
应用
Monocrystalline diamond paste based electrodes may be used as electrochemical sensors for the determination of Fe (II) in pharmaceutical products.
